This article is about the river. For the genus of crickets, see Laupala.
The Luapula River is a north-flowing river of central Africa, within the Congo River watershed.[note 2] It rises in the wetlands of Lake Bangweulu (Zambia), which are fed by the Chambeshi River. The Luapula flows west then north, marking the border between Zambia and the Democratic Republic of the Congo before emptying into Lake Mweru. The river gives its name to Zambia's Luapula Province.[2]
